One card is drawn at random from a pack of playing cards, the probability that it is an ace or black king or the queen of the heart will be:

  1. $\dfrac {3}{52}$
  2. $\dfrac {7}{52}$
  3. $\dfrac {6}{52}$
  4. $\dfrac {1}{52}$

Explanation

Total cards = 52. Aces = 4. Black kings = 2 (King of Spades, King of Clubs). Queen of hearts = 1. These sets are disjoint. Total favorable outcomes = 4 + 2 + 1 = 7. Probability = 7/52.
